Our guide on where to stay in Bay Island

Siesta Key Village
Siesta Key Village is known for its stunning beaches, and with sights like Siesta Key Beach and Siesta Key Farmers Market, you won't get bored spending a day wandering around this part of Siesta Key.

South Village
If you're spending some time in South Village, Safe Harbor Siesta Key and Crescent Beach are top sights worth seeing.
